Swift Developer Felix

Felix

Senior Swift Developer
10 years experience

£15 - £25/hour

Sign Up
Summary

A results-oriented software developer and research professional with more than 8 years of experience in both development and research positions. Felix understands the importance of creating highly readable and easily maintainable source code.

Constantly striving to learn new technologies and look to ways to better himself in this rapidly changing industry.

He has spent the last 6 months working full time for a European client and is now looking to pursue other opportunities due to the contract ending.

Work Experience

Senior iOS Developer
May 2018 - Present
  • iOS developer that delivers new feature and maintain Digital Signature Application for iOS
  • Talks to the client for features, implementation and suggest things that would help and match his needs
  • Provides solutions to from the current work cycle and automates it using the app
  • Provides an app that is iPhone and iPad ready
  • Provides wireframes, UX and educate clients on new features that can bring new features to the App
  • Traps a lot of bugs from their app and fixed it
  • Able to provide a fast turnaround time when fixing and giving solutions to our clients
  • Able to close a 2-year-old bug and provide a cleaner approach and refactor codes
  • All Preparations for Certificates, Provisioning profiles, Submission to AppStore
  • Makes sure the App supports newer devices
  • Used Instruments to benchmark the performance and catch memory leaks, energy consumption, etc...
  • Used Agile-Scrum Methodology
Senior iOS Developer & Web Developer
November 2015 - April 2018
  • iOS developer that delivers an end-to-end solution to the client for their app
  • Talks to the client for features, implementation and suggest things that would help and match his needs
  • Builds applications that are iPhone and iPad ready
  • The client was happy about the result and made a comeback for other project opportunities
  • Delivers an easy to use app that helps our team to showcase our projects made to prospect clients and made a huge difference from it.
  • Able to provide a fast turnaround time when fixing and giving solutions to our clients 
  • To lead one of the projects for iOS and support Android, web and backend tasks (Angular, Node, Java) for a team of 15 members
  • All Preparations for Certificates, Provisioning profiles, Submission to AppStore, APNS, Beacons
  • Used Instruments to benchmark the performance and catch memory leaks, energy consumption, etc.
  • One of the core members of the team that handles the structure on how to implement each feature
iOS Developer
October 2012 - October 2015
  • Used native Objective-C to develop mobile applications.
  • Started Xcode 4.3 using iOS 4 to Xcode 7 using iOS 9.
  • Develops iPhone and iPad ready applications using Xcode and integrate Storyboard, Autolayout and size Classes for ease of designing, fluidity, and robustness of the app.
  • Manages the Apple account for creating certificates, devices, provisioning profiles, IAP and push notifications
  • Manages the publication to Live of all iOS applications as well as talking with the apple support if there are any issues during publication.
  • Provide Base and Utility frameworks that will be used for a future project to cut-down the development time.
  • Handles the debugging and investigation of crash reports from the clients and the users.
  • Support and keeping up-to-date our team for each feature of the app.
  • Handles the merging of codes of the team to GIT repository.
  • Responsible for maintenance of mobile applications.
  • Develops a prototype app for client demo.
  • Never stops on updating my team for iOS new features and striving for more cleaner and reusable code.
  • Prepares current apps to be capable of running on new iOS version
  • Integrate API like SDWebImages, AFNetworking, ZBar barcode reader, Parse SDK, Paypal, IAP.
  • Integrate social media API in the app like Facebook, Google+, Instagram, Twitter, Evernote
Research and Development Engineer
May 2010 - October 2012
  • Develop, maintain and support application programs for Software Utility on a laptop computer using C++ and related tools.
  • Analyze code for system testing and debugging; create test transactions to find, isolate and rectify issues.
  • Also led the programming tasks including enhancements, maintenance and support for clients’ applications and interfaces
  • Engineered software products, handling complex analysis and intricate programming to meet project requirements
Education

B.S. in Information Technology
2009
AMA Computer College Biñan
Previous Next
Sign Up to View Candidates    > Sign Up    >

How many hours do you want the developer to dedicate to working with you?

What skillsets are you looking to hire?

When do you need your developer to start ?